About Alton Wines

Joe and Ashley Woodworth founded Alton Wines in Walla Walla, where their tasting room sits within the Cove of Pepper Bridge vineyard. The space, designed by goCstudio, opens to outdoor seating. Their program builds toward balance and smoothness, wines made for the table and for living. Tastings require a reservation and run $35 per person.
